Html 使用tt、i、b、大标记和小标记的优点是什么?

Html 使用tt、i、b、大标记和小标记的优点是什么?,html,css,web-standards,Html,Css,Web Standards,tt、i、b、big和small标记并没有被弃用,但使用CSS可以实现更丰富的效果。使用这些工具的优点是什么?比较以下几点: <span style="font-weight:bold">Some Text</span> 一些文本 及 一些文本 及 一些文本 显然和是最短的。而且,即使在web标准不断发展和成熟的今天,这些标签仍被大量使用。比较以下几点: <span style="font-weight:bold">Some Text</spa

tt、i、b、big和small标记并没有被弃用,但使用CSS可以实现更丰富的效果。使用这些工具的优点是什么?

比较以下几点:

<span style="font-weight:bold">Some Text</span>
一些文本


一些文本

一些文本
显然
是最短的。而且,即使在web标准不断发展和成熟的今天,这些标签仍被大量使用。

比较以下几点:

<span style="font-weight:bold">Some Text</span>
一些文本


一些文本

一些文本

显然
是最短的。而且,即使在web标准不断发展和成熟的今天,这些标签也被大量使用。

我能想到的唯一“优点”是,它们得到了所有主流浏览器的支持,而且对我们来说都很简单。例如,如果您只想将某段文本斜体化,那么只需使用i。它比用CSS编写等价物要简单得多,你会知道它会像预期的那样工作。

我能想到的唯一“优点”是,它们受到所有主流浏览器的支持,而且对我们来说都很简单。例如,如果您只想将某段文本斜体化,那么只需使用i。这比用CSS编写等价的代码要简单得多,你会知道它会按预期工作。

也许是因为语义的缘故。对于阅读代码的人(机器人、用户)来说,拥有
一些重要文本
(对于:
一些重要文本
)比拥有
一些重要文本
)更有意义


Span可以包含任何内容,但一般来说,strong包含一些需要注意的内容。

可能是因为语义的缘故。对于阅读代码的人(机器人、用户)来说,拥有
一些重要文本
(对于:
一些重要文本
)比拥有
一些重要文本
)更有意义


Span可以包含任何内容,但一般来说,strong包含一些需要注意的内容。

您不应该使用它们,因为它们指定如何显示,而不是指定类型。也就是说,他们将表示与不利于可维护性的内容结合起来。因此,不要使用
而是使用
。然后,如果需要,可以在一个位置设置

您不应该使用它们,因为它们指定了如何显示,而不是指定类型。也就是说,他们将表示与不利于可维护性的内容结合起来。因此,不要使用
而是使用
。如果需要,可以在一个地方设置

好吧,可以说一个设置了样式的
可以做其他html标记可以做的几乎任何事情,那么为什么要有比这些标记更多的东西呢?答案是,标签主要不是用于样式设置的。它们主要用于识别信息类型。所以,
不是用来放斜体字的;用来表示里面的内容应该被强调。重点是什么取决于内容阅读器。

好吧,可以说一个样式化的
可以做其他html标记可以做的几乎任何事情,那么为什么要有比这些标记更多的东西呢?答案是,标签主要不是用于样式设置的。它们主要用于识别信息类型。所以,
不是用来放斜体字的;用来表示里面的内容应该被强调。重点是什么取决于内容阅读器。

使用这些功能的最大优点是,它允许浏览项目(web浏览器等)决定所讨论的文本的呈现方式。创建这些浏览器是为了说明并非所有浏览器都能以粗体显示某些内容(有人记得lynx吗?)。在大多数情况下,这不再是一个问题,技术的发展速度比当前的标准快得多,但它肯定是在过去。你认为8年前带有彩色屏幕的手机很少见,现在已经很普遍了

使用这些选项的最大优点是,它允许浏览项目(web浏览器等)决定所讨论的文本的呈现方式。创建这些浏览器是为了说明并非所有浏览器都能以粗体显示某些内容(有人记得lynx吗?)。在大多数情况下,这不再是一个问题,技术的发展速度比当前的标准快得多,但它肯定是在过去。你认为8年前带有彩色屏幕的手机很少见,现在已经很普遍了

虽然是的,它比较短而且易于使用,但目前的问题是语义标记——基本上,对于
对用户意味着什么,这是毫无疑问的。这对于颜色和字体重量没有意义的情况尤其重要(例如,对于使用文本讲话系统的盲人)

如果你在美国政府机构工作(美国的任何政府,不仅仅是联邦政府),你必须遵守《美国残疾人法案》。联邦调查局特别受第508条的约束。。。但在实践中,遵循规则也是很好的。公司也应该明智地遵循指南,以减少诉讼的可能性,然后重新设计一方以正确处理这些问题


另外,你没有提到的一个一直困扰着我的因素就是
。。。为什么人们喜欢使用
.

虽然是的,它较短且易于使用,但目前的问题是语义标记——基本上,对于
对用户意味着什么,这是毫无疑问的。这对于颜色和字体重量没有意义的情况尤其重要(例如,对于
<b>Some Text</b>